## Changed defaults

Heads up: the Ledgerline tax-rate lookup cache now defaults to a 15-minute TTL instead of 24 hours. Turns out rates in the Veldt County sandbox were going stale mid-demo, which was embarrassing. Eviction is now LRU rather than FIFO, and the cache warms on boot. If you're reviewing, check that nothing hardcodes the old TTL. The new defaults land as follows.

deployment values, bajop-taweg:
holwyn:
  log_level: debug
  metrics_host: metrics.holwyn.zemvarsys.internal
  pool_size: 32

Reseller Programme — Managers' Wiki

Heads up, all: the Lanterbay reseller programme goes live next month. Partners get tiered discounts, co-branded demo kits, and a shared pipeline view in Fennhall. Keep direct deals out of partner territories for now — we'll sort conflicts case by case. Margins are tighter than direct sales, but reach matters more this year. Why we're doing this is spelled out below.

management briefing: Only 7 of the 100 pilot accounts renewed Zorath, so a churn review is set for April 15.

### Why was the schedule endpoint slow, and is it fixed?

The old resolver in Plannerly fetched each event's venue individually — a classic N+1. We batched it with a per-request loader in the Quillgate gateway, so one query now covers all venues. Don't add new resolvers that hit the database directly; always go through a loader. If you see response times spike on list queries, check for a missing loader first. Questions about the loader pattern go to the gateway team, reachable at the address below.

escalation mailbox, yahag-hahip: wendor@paliqsys.internal

Formulas submitted through the Ternwick report builder execute inside an interpreter with no host bindings; every evaluation is metered by instruction count, recursion depth, and wall-clock time. Exceeding any limit aborts the formula and surfaces a user-visible error rather than degrading the worker. Maintainers should adjust these bounds cautiously. The current enforcement limits are defined below.

tuning table, yahap-hahip:
BUDGETS = {
    "praiel": 88,
    "quenox": 61,
    "nordor": 332,
    "gorix": 835,
    "ruswyn": 186,
}